About this listen
In this episode of Safe Space: The ABA Podcast, guest hosts Caroline Linfante and Jennifer Weber from KIT Educational Consulting join Michelle Zeman to explore the intersection of behavior analysis and education. They discuss the biggest challenges teachers face, strategies for balancing academic and behavioral needs, and how behavioral science can enhance student outcomes. From test scores to classroom engagement, inclusive education to cost-effective interventions, this conversation dives deep into the practical application of ABA in schools. Tune in for insights on supporting educators, improving classroom structures, and making learning more effective for all students!
